嗨
大家好,欢迎到求知久久,我们这一节来开启一个新的系列课程
我们来讲一下怎么来在这个 ant design pro的第四版中开发一个角色控制的一个系统,之前我们有讲过类似的课程
就是一些基础课程,关于这个 ant design pro 的,比如说像这个是第二版的
地址:https://www.qiuzhi99.com/playlists/react-antd-admin.html
有讲过它的很多原理
比如说那些认证的一些基础知识啊
还有表格分页、本地存储的、 json web token
请求相关等知识,这是关于第二版的
ant design pro v2,还是有很多人用的
那么我们也录过第四版的,基于 TypeScript 的
还有这个 umi 的
地址:https://www.qiuzhi99.com/playlists/umi-antd-pro.html
这里讲的就是比较好一点
而且用的人更多
因为是第四版最新的,有讲过这些登录注册
还有这些认证的相关内容
权限验证的,还有增删改查的一些处理,这是
ant design pro v4 相关的内容,那么现在这套课程呢
我们也会讲 ant design pro 第四版,也是讲 TypeScript 的
也是用最新的代码
然后呢
我们会用自己的服务器端,我们自己写这个 API 接口
让你体验一下这个服务器端的开发过程
首先来介绍一下学习
我们现在这套课程需要哪一些基础
比如说你可能需要 ant design pro 的一些基础
我们会用第四版的,关于 TypeScript 的
我们可以看下这套课程的内容,你可以先了解一下,我们现在这套课程可能也会参考它产生了一些源码
根据它的源码(https://github.com/hfpp2012/hello-antd-pro-v4/tree/master/demo)
我们就来快速实现一些功能
比如说登录注册
然后呢
我们把更多精力集中在这个角色控制与权限控制这方面,
还有一个地方就是这个后端
我们之前已经录过一个后端的课程
地址:https://www.qiuzhi99.com/playlists/ts-restful-api.html
也是 TypeScript 写的
实现这个 restful api,用的数据库是 mongodb
这样
我们会用它产生的源码作为基础,来作为这个角色控制的一个后端
这是一个 restful api 的实现
你可以看下这个课程的内容,很简单
然后呢
在这个基础上我们也是实现了这个
角色控制的一个 api 服务
地址:https://www.qiuzhi99.com/playlists/ts-role.html
到时候这们代码
我们都会有的
我们就直接来使用它
可能后面也会改的
如果你是要看一下后端是怎么实现的
可以先看一下这两个课程
这个,是基础课
还有这个对吧
是怎么实现这个角色控制的
最近我录一个测试的,也是在这个基础上进行录制的
地址:https://www.qiuzhi99.com/playlists/test-code.html
只是加一个测试功能
到时候我们就用这个最新的源码作为这个后端的一个源码基础
我们说的代码我们都会准备好
那我们就可以开始来
学习它了
下节开始
我们就来搭建这个项目,好
我们这一节就先介绍这么多
相关资料
https://www.qiuzhi99.com/playlists/react-antd-admin.html Ant Design Pro 企业级后台实战
https://www.qiuzhi99.com/playlists/umi-antd-pro.html UmiJS & TypeScript & Ant Design Pro v4 从零开始实战教程
https://www.qiuzhi99.com/playlists/ts-restful-api.html TypesScript + Nodejs + Express + Mongoose 实现 RESTful API 实战教程
https://www.qiuzhi99.com/playlists/ts-role.html 基于角色的权限控制原理与实战
https://www.qiuzhi99.com/playlists/test-code.html 使用 TypeScript & mocha & chai 写测试代码实战